An island nation with more than 7,000 islands, Philippines can be one of the most fantastic travel destinations for enjoying a memorable holiday. It is located in the western Pacific Ocean and is abundant in natural resources and biodiversity. During your time spent in this fabulous island destination, you can explore its lively cities and the natural attractions that include active volcanoes and beautiful rice terraces. With so many islands to choose from in this part of the world, you'll also find plenty of beaches that give you the right environs to unwind.

The best time to enjoy your Philippines holidays is during its dry season, which begins in the month of December and stays until April. During this season, most of the beautiful islands of this country are fully accessible and you can enjoy some exciting outdoor activities. The months of March and April are extremely hot and would be uncomfortable for most of the tourists. From June to October, the country experiences its wet season. Although these months are rainy, the showers are not strong enough to prevent you from venturing outdoors. If you're looking out for some excellent deals on hotel accommodations, visit during the shoulder months of May and November.

Among the most popular ones is the White Beach, located on a small island called Boracay. While exploring the island of Bohol, you'll get the opportunity to witness over a thousand mountains that appear like green-coloured heaps, but their shades change to chocolate-brown during the dry season and this is the reason why they're known as 'Chocolate Hills'. Yet another fascinating attraction worth exploring is the Pagsanjan Falls located in the Pagsanjan Gorge National Park.

One of the most adventurous activities you can enjoy during your cheap holidays to Philippines is shipwreck diving in the dive sites near Sangat Island. It allows you to witness the sunken ships from the times of the Second World War. You can take an underground river tour in the coastal city of Puerto Princesa on the Palawan Island to see an awe-inspiring cave system and vertical limestone cliffs. Among the most popular activities for tourists in Philippines is island-hopping, as there are plenty of islands in this archipelagic nation with some captivating natural features. Such tours would also allow you to enjoy snorkelling, swimming and other activities in the crystal-clear waters.

While getting around in Philippines, you'll also get the chance to savour the delicious dishes of the country. One of them is Chicken Adobo, prepared using chicken marinated in a mixture of vinegar and soya sauce. Another delectable treat worth enjoying would be Paksiw Na Lechon, which literally translates as 'suckling pig'. It is a whole pig roasted for several hours over charcoal and is served mostly on special occasions. You can also try a popular Filipino breakfast called Tapsilog, which is no less than a full meal. It consists of cured beef, fried egg, and fried rice.
